To effectively scrape a popcorn ceiling, you can start by spraying the ceiling with water to soften the texture. Then, use a putty knife or a specialized ceiling scraper to gently remove the popcorn texture. Be sure to work in small sections and take breaks to avoid straining yourself. It's also important to wear protective gear like goggles and a mask to prevent inhaling dust and debris.

How to take popcorn ceiling off effectively and safely?

To effectively and safely remove a popcorn ceiling, follow these steps: Wet the ceiling with a spray bottle or garden sprayer to soften the texture. Use a putty knife or ceiling scraper to gently scrape off the popcorn texture. Work in small sections to avoid damaging the ceiling underneath. Wear a mask, goggles, and gloves to protect yourself from dust and debris. Dispose of the removed popcorn texture in a sealed bag or container. Repair any damaged areas and repaint the ceiling as needed. It is recommended to consult a professional if you are unsure about the process or if the ceiling contains asbestos.
